Abstract
In non-limiting examples of the present disclosure, systems, methods and devices for assisting with testing custom application software are provided. An input that modifies an application action may be received. A request to execute a test action corresponding to the application may be received. One or more test steps for executing the test action may be identified. Each of the one or more test steps may be executed in a test framework utilizing test metadata. A determination may be made as to whether an unexpected result occurred during the execution of the one or more steps. If an unexpected result is determined to have occurred, a graphical representation of the unexpected result may be caused to be displayed.
